Building the Tamiya M561 and have a set of resin, weighted/sagged wheels for it.
Normally, I would just use ACC, but I need something slow to set, so I can orientate all the wheels with the flat side down.
Also need time to make sure they are square to the truck. (They are not a super snug fit, and wobble a bit)

I am thinking 2-part epoxy for this, but wanted see if there is anything better.

The subject:
 
I'd use a 2-part epoxy. A 5-minute cure would still be enough time for adjustments till it cured. Though a slower-setting CA glue would be fine, too.
